Passenger Ticketing Assistant - More Than Just Customer Service
The Role:
You'll be at the forefront of our passenger network, ensuring every journey is seamless and secure. You'll move beyond the typical customer service desk, acting as a confident guide and safety advocate in a dynamic, public-facing environment.
Responsibilities will include:
- Public Safety & Communication:
You'll be the face of our service, proactively managing passenger movements on platforms and across our facilities. You will confidently provide essential travel information and instructions, ensuring the safety of every passenger. - Proactive Problem-Solving:
You'll excel in thinking outside the box to address unique passenger challenges. From assisting our travellers with specific needs, to managing unexpected disruptions, you'll assist with solutions that keep our services running smoothly. - Embracing Change:
You'll thrive in a role where no two days are the same. You'll have the flexibility to adapt to changing environments and prioritise tasks on the fly, whether it's during a normal day or a major special event. - Operational Excellence:
You will actively monitor fare gates, validate tickets, and enforce fare compliance. Your keen eye for detail will be crucial in identifying and promptly reporting issues to maintain our high standards of safety and efficiency.

Being a Passenger Ticketing Assistant means that you will be required to work shift work and weekend work as required, with irregular start and finish times. You may also be temporarily required to work at various locations other than where assigned.
Please Note:
As part of the selection process, shortlisted candidates will be required to complete a series of assessments. These assessments are designed to ensure candidates meet the necessary competencies for the role.
The stages of the process include:
- Aptitude Testing – Online
- Assessment Centre – In person
- Pre-employment vetting & medical
Aptitude assessment results are valid for 24 months. If unsuccessful, candidates are eligible to reapply after this period.
This is a pool recruitment process where suitable applicants will be placed in a pool for 12 months from which appointments will be made for this or similar positions. Initially this selection process will be used as vacancies arise, but it may also be used to appoint to similar positions in the agency within the next (12) months on a permanent basis.
